The Network Development Engineer II role focuses on designing, building, and automating network infrastructure for Amazon's fulfillment and transportation sites. The role involves identifying technical solutions to improve network availability, reducing operational impact, and innovating infrastructure testing and deployment. While the role mentions knowledge of ML/LLM fundamentals as a basic qualification, the core responsibilities and primary focus are on traditional network engineering and automation, not AI/ML model development or deployment.
